Finding Cross-Platform Cellular App Programmer vs. Indigenous

When building a fresh mobile application , a significant decision arises: will use Flutter system or leverage native building? Native development offers superior speed and immediate engagement to smartphone attributes, but it can be additional resources . Flutter, conversely , permits your team to produce programs for multiple iPhone and Google with single codebase , realistically reducing development time and expenditures .

The Mobile vs. iOS Software Creator Do You Need ?

Deciding which operating environment to target for your app can be the tricky decision for budding developers. The Apple ecosystem offers a more extensive audience globally, possibly leading to greater visibility. However, Android software store is frequently perceived as having more rigorous review processes, causing in more consistent performance and occasionally improved developer revenue per install . On the other hand , Android system enables for increased freedom in development , but can face variations across multiple phone manufacturers . Consider your intended demographic, resources, and coding expertise when reaching your selection .

  • Android Development
  • Client Reach
  • Resource Distribution

Hiring a Mobile App Developer: Flutter, Android, or iOS?

Choosing the ideal specialist to flutter ios android app build your handheld application can be a tricky choice . You're faced with selections like Flutter, native Android, or native iOS. Flutter offers a cross-platform codebase for both systems , potentially reducing creation time and fees. However, native Android development grants access to the latest functionalities of the Android ecosystem , while native iOS creation focuses on providing a high-quality experience for iPhone and iPad clientele . Ultimately , the best approach copyrights on your app's specific needs and financial resources .

Mobile App Development: A Simple Guide for Newcomers

Getting underway with cross-platform app development can seem daunting at first, but it's remarkably accessible for beginners . Flutter, developed by Google, is a versatile framework for building attractive and fast applications for iPhones, Android, and even the internet . It uses a Dart programming code and offers live-reloading , which allows you to see immediate changes to your program as you develop – a significant advantage. Here’s a quick overview to guide you:

  • Understand the basics of Dart.
  • Install your development environment ( Xcode ).
  • Try out Flutter’s widgets to design your front-end.
  • Work through introductory tutorials and copyrightples.
  • Participate in the Flutter group for assistance .

Don't be afraid to make mistakes – everybody does when they're mastering a new skill! With a small of practice , you'll be creating your own fantastic Flutter apps in no moment .

The Rising Demand for Flutter App Developers

The technology landscape is observing a considerable surge in adoption for Flutter, Google's versatile UI toolkit. This expanding preference has directly triggered a dramatic demand for skilled Flutter app creators . Businesses of all sizes are consistently seeking individuals capable of building cross-platform programs that are both visually appealing and remarkably performant. The ability to leverage Flutter’s hot-reloading feature and create apps for Apple and Android platforms from a common codebase is especially valuable, resulting in competitive salaries and abundant job roles. Many companies are allocating in Flutter development, further cementing its place as a vital technology in the portable development world .

  • This presents a great career path for aspiring developers.
  • Existing mobile developers are advised to explore Flutter.

Flutter Mastery

To succeed as a modern mobile app programmer, a robust skillset is truly critical. Having experience with at least one, and ideally multiple , major platforms is paramount . Proficiency in the Android platform using Kotlin and relevant tools is highly valued . Similarly, familiarity with iOS development and Objective-C demonstrates problem-solving skills. Furthermore , knowledge of Flutter, a cross-platform framework for creating apps for both Android and iOS , is becoming an important asset in the current job market .

Leave a Reply

Your email address will not be published. Required fields are marked *